Diamond Inn & Suites - Richmond
37.57343, -77.460114Overview
Featuring a cash machine and a lift, Diamond Inn & Suites Richmond lies in a business district, around 10 minutes' drive from Virginia War Memorial. Staying here you can use Wi-Fi in the rooms and a car park on site.
Location
This hotel is about 20 km from Richmond International airport and 10 minutes by car from such cultural venues as Maymont. The Diamond Stadium is merely 7 minutes' walk from the 2-star hotel, and Shockoe Slip is nearly 25 minutes' walk away. There is Virginia Capitol Building approximately a 10-minute drive away, and Greyhound bus station just a minute's drive from the accommodation.
Rooms
Certain rooms have a balcony and a sitting area for your convenience. Also, this Richmond hotel features carpet flooring.
